Transaction 33d7d8759deef824a13717ee00a8c05004870f6185b50dd1c651270e0c054fe2

2 Input
2 Outputs
  • 33d7d8759deef824a13717ee00a8c05004870f6185b50dd1c651270e0c054fe2:0
  • value  2655072
    address  13SLtPBpeV8p6cGK4wbSiy68A81ihbVWhv
  • 33d7d8759deef824a13717ee00a8c05004870f6185b50dd1c651270e0c054fe2:1
  • value  6412000
    address  1KBg5qyMsD9KeixoHQCAJyGiMEZHBqTcCa